function Invoke-HuntSMBShares
{
<#
.SYNOPSIS
This function can be used to inventory to SMB shares on the current Active Directory domain and identify potentially high risk exposures.
It will automatically generate csv files and html summary report.
Inventories SMB shares within the current Active Directory domain, identifies potentially high-risk exposures,
and generates CSV and HTML summary reports.
.PARAMETER Threads
Number of concurrent tasks to run at once.
.PARAMETER Output Directory
File path where all csv and html report will be exported.
Number of concurrent tasks to run at once. Default is 20.
.PARAMETER OutputDirectory
File path where all CSV files and the HTML summary report will be exported.
.PARAMETER HostFile
Optional file containing a list of target hosts to scan. One host per line.
.PARAMETER DomainController
One or more domain controllers to target for Active Directory enumeration.
.PARAMETER Credential
Optional PSCredential object for alternate domain authentication. If not supplied, the current user context is used.
.PARAMETER RunSpaceTimeout
Timeout value in seconds for threaded runspaces. Default is 30 seconds.
